What is difference between line and neutral?

What is difference between line and neutral?

“Line” is probably synonymous with “Hot”, but it often refers to the wire that comes from the service to the box you’re working on; as opposed to “Load” which is away from the service. The distinction is important when wiring GFCI outlets. The neutral wire is generally white.

What is phase and neutral in switch?

The live (phase) wire is the one through which electricity comes to an appliance. The neutral acts as a return path to complete the circuit.

Can I switch the neutral wire?

The neutral wire is connected to ground at the breaker box, which is connected to physical ground nearby. If you switch the hot line and leave the neutral, then the whole device will be at neutral potential. That’s OK. If you switch the neutral, then the whole device will be at hot potential.

Can a circuit work without a neutral?

If there’s an open neutral, the outlets won’t work, but they will still be energized. Use a plug-in circuit tester to check for an open hot or open neutral. An outlet or light switch with an open ground will still function, but because it lacks a safe path to earth, that device could give you a shock.

What happens if phase and neutral are reversed?

If your outlet’s polarity is reversed, it means that the neutral wire is connected to where the hot wire is supposed to be. This may not sound like a terrible thing, but it is. There is always electricity flowing out of an outlet with reversed polarity, even if an appliance is supposed to be off.

Why do we use neutral and phase short?

In mains circuits, short circuits may occur between two phases, between a phase and neutral or between a phase and earth (ground). Such short circuits are likely to result in a very high current and therefore quickly trigger an overcurrent protection device. A short circuit may lead to formation of an electric arc.

What is the purpose of a neutral wire?

Neutral wire carries the circuit back to the original power source. More specifically, neutral wire brings the circuit to a ground or busbar usually connected at the electrical panel. This gives currents circulation through your electrical system, which allows electricity to be fully utilized.

What happens if I connect hot wire to neutral?

Tying together the hot and neutral wires creates a short circuit, which should immediately trip the circuit breaker.
